Jump to content

Google Pixel 3a XL (google-bonito): Difference between revisions

From postmarketOS Wiki
Iramosu (talk | contribs)
No edit summary
Mariob (talk | contribs)
No edit summary
Line 7: Line 7:
| releaseyear = 2019
| releaseyear = 2019
| category = testing
| category = testing
| pmoskernel = 6.11.3
| whet_dhry = 4125.3
| originalsoftware = Android
| originalsoftware = Android
| originalversion = 9
| originalversion = 9
Line 22: Line 24:
| status_flashing = Y <!-- Flashing with "pmbootstrap flasher" works? Put Y here. It works the same for everything coming below. -->
| status_flashing = Y <!-- Flashing with "pmbootstrap flasher" works? Put Y here. It works the same for everything coming below. -->
| status_touch = Y <!-- Touch screen is working? You can also answer these questions with P for partially. -->
| status_touch = Y <!-- Touch screen is working? You can also answer these questions with P for partially. -->
| status_screen = P <!-- The display is working? -->
| status_screen = Y <!-- The display is working? -->
| status_wifi = P <!-- Wireless network works? -->
| status_wifi = P <!-- Wireless network works? -->
| status_fde = <!-- When installing with full disk encryption, can you type in the password with the on screen keyboard? -->
| status_fde = Y <!-- When installing with full disk encryption, can you type in the password with the on screen keyboard? -->
| status_mainline = Y <!-- Instead of a Linux kernel fork, it is possible to run mainline. -->
| status_mainline = Y <!-- Instead of a Linux kernel fork, it is possible to run mainline. -->
| status_battery = P <!-- Charging the battery with charging-sdl is possible -->
| status_battery = P <!-- Charging the battery with charging-sdl is possible -->
| status_3d = Y <!-- Hardware accelerated 3D graphics (e.g. with freedreno) -->
| status_3d = Y <!-- Hardware accelerated 3D graphics (e.g. with freedreno) -->
| status_accel = P <!-- The sensor that measures proper acceleration works -->
| status_accel = Y <!-- The sensor that measures proper acceleration works -->
| status_audio = P <!-- Using the device's speakers/headphone jack works -->
| status_audio = P <!-- Using the device's speakers/headphone jack works -->
| status_bluetooth = Y <!-- It's possible to pair and use other devices via the bluetooth protocol -->
| status_bluetooth = Y <!-- It's possible to pair and use other devices via the bluetooth protocol -->
| status_camera = P <!-- Taking photos and videos works. -->
| status_camera = P <!-- Taking photos and videos works. -->
| status_gps = <!-- The Global Positioning System sensor works.  -->
| status_gps = N <!-- The Global Positioning System sensor works.  -->
| status_mobiledata = Y <!-- Connecting to the Internet via cellular network. -->
| status_mobiledata = Y <!-- Connecting to the Internet via cellular network. -->
| status_emmc = Y <!-- Accessing internal storage and booting an installation on it -->
| status_emmc = Y <!-- Accessing internal storage and booting an installation on it -->
Line 40: Line 42:
| status_otg = N <!-- USB-OTG adapters work, e.g. to connect an USB flash drive to the device -->
| status_otg = N <!-- USB-OTG adapters work, e.g. to connect an USB flash drive to the device -->
| status_nfc = P <!-- Near-Field Communication (NFC) works -->
| status_nfc = P <!-- Near-Field Communication (NFC) works -->
| status_magnet =
| status_magnet = N
| status_light =
| status_light = Y
| status_proximity =
| status_proximity = Y
| status_barometer =
| status_barometer =
| status_cameraflash = Y
| status_cameraflash = Y
Line 49: Line 51:
}}
}}
{{notice|THIS PAGE IS SUPPLEMENTARY TO THE '''[[Google Pixel 3a (google-sargo)|PIXEL 3A PAGE]]''', REFER TO IT BEFORE ATTEMPTING TO INSTALL POSTMARKETOS}}{{note|NOTE TO WIKI EDITORS! This page should only be used to document Pixel 3a XL specific features, for anything which is the same between it and the Pixel 3a please add information there instead}}
{{notice|THIS PAGE IS SUPPLEMENTARY TO THE '''[[Google Pixel 3a (google-sargo)|PIXEL 3A PAGE]]''', REFER TO IT BEFORE ATTEMPTING TO INSTALL POSTMARKETOS}}{{note|NOTE TO WIKI EDITORS! This page should only be used to document Pixel 3a XL specific features, for anything which is the same between it and the Pixel 3a please add information there instead}}
The Pixel 3a XL is the larger twin of the [[Google Pixel 3a (google-sargo)]]. Most things are documented there, except for selecting the kernel variant.


== Contributors ==
== Contributors ==
Line 59: Line 59:


{{Device owners}}
{{Device owners}}
== Installation ==
=== Kernel variants ===
There is currently one kernel variant for devices with an SDC panel. You will be prompted to select it because other variants may be added in the future.
You should see this in your `/proc/cmdline`, otherwise your panel is not supported:
msm_drm.dsi_display0=dsi_sofef00_sdc_1080p_cmd_display::timing0


== See also ==
== See also ==


{{MR|4318|pmaports}}
{{MR|4318|pmaports}}

Revision as of 10:35, 13 November 2024

Google Pixel 3a XL
Pixel 3a XL running Phosh
Pixel 3a XL running Phosh
Manufacturer Google
Name Pixel 3a XL
Codename google-bonito
Released 2019
Type handset
Hardware
Chipset Qualcomm Snapdragon 670 (SDM670)
CPU Octa-core (2x2.0 GHz Kryo 360 Gold & 6x1.7 GHz Kryo 360 Silver)
GPU Adreno 615
Display 1080x2160 OLED
Storage 64 GB
Memory 4 GB
Architecture aarch64
Software
Original software Android
Original version 9
Extended version 12L
postmarketOS
Category testing
Pre-built images no
Mainline yes
postmarketOS kernel 6.11.3
Unixbench Whet/Dhry score 4125.3
Features
Flashing
Works
USB Networking
Works
Internal storage
Works
SD card
No data
Battery
Partial
Screen
Works
Touchscreen
Works
Multimedia
3D Acceleration
Works
Audio
Partial
Camera
Partial
Camera Flash
Works
Connectivity
WiFi
Partial
Bluetooth
Works
GPS
Broken
NFC
Partial
Modem
Calls
Partial
SMS
Works
Mobile data
Works
Miscellaneous
FDE
Works
USB OTG
Broken
HDMI/DP
No data
Sensors
Accelerometer
Works
Magnetometer
Broken
Ambient Light
Works
Proximity
Works
Hall Effect
No data
Haptics
Works
Barometer
No data
Notice THIS PAGE IS SUPPLEMENTARY TO THE PIXEL 3A PAGE, REFER TO IT BEFORE ATTEMPTING TO INSTALL POSTMARKETOS
Note NOTE TO WIKI EDITORS! This page should only be used to document Pixel 3a XL specific features, for anything which is the same between it and the Pixel 3a please add information there instead

Contributors

Maintainers

Users owning this device

  • 0mega (Notes: pmOS 24.12 + Phosh)
  • BeastRein (Notes: Testing PostmarketOS)
  • Crashniels (Notes: Stock)
  • Iramosu (Notes: PmOS, Phosh daily driver)
  • Lepotototor (Notes: Old daily driving, use to test Ubports and droidian)
  • Lolgzs (Notes: Ubuntu Touch)
  • Mariob (Notes: Running Android 14 via CalyxOS ~ Just Black)
  • Miax7 (Notes: NOT ON WIKI, Currently runs DotOS with MicroG via Magisk)
  • R00t (Notes: running postmarketOS, multiple)
  • Sunshine (Notes: Currently Ubuntu Touch trying to figure out pm install)
  • UltrasonicMadness (Notes: Runs Ubuntu Touch)
  • Yifei (Notes: with Tianma panel, support not merged yet)


See also

pmaports!4318